If the de-Broglie wavelength of a particle of mass (\(m\)) is \(100\) times its velocity, then its value in terms of its mass (\(m\)) and Planck's constant (\(h\)) is:

Show Hint

When combining equations, isolate the variable you want to eliminate (\(v\)) first, then substitute it directly. Keep constants like numbers outside the radical symbol until the final step to keep your algebra clean and fast.
